In electromagnetism, electric flux is the measure of the electric field through a given surface, although an electric field in itself cannot flow. The electric field E can exert a force on an electric charge at any point in space. The electric field is the gradient of the potential. See more An electric charge, such as a single electron in space, has an electric field surrounding it. In pictorial form, this electric field is shown as a dot, the charge, radiating "lines of flux". The force between positive and negative charges is often described in terms of an electric flux linking them, which is measured using coulombs. Electric flux can be visualized by flux lines emanating from positive charges and terminating on negative charges.
